The absolute value function is the function;
[tex]y=|x|[/tex]STEP 1: To stretch this function vertically by a factor of 2 would mean multiplying the function by 2, we have as a result;
[tex]y=2|x|[/tex]STEP 2: To reflect the function over the x-axis, this means that the entire function is multiplied by a negative sign, we have as a result;
[tex]y=-2|x|[/tex]STEP 3: To shift a function horizontally by 6 units to the right means subtracting 6 from every x- value. we have as a final result;
[tex]y=-2|x-6|[/tex]Therefore, the equation of an absolute value function that has been stretched by a factor of 2, reflected across x-axis, and shifted 6 units to the right is;

We have a data set that includes the test scores of a class.
We can represent this data, as it is univariate, with a box-and-whisker plot. This will let us graph the distribution of the scores.
A circle graph is only applicable if we group the data in classes. The same for the histogram.
They are not suitable for individual data points that are not grouped.
A scatter plot is also not suitable, as it needs ordered pairs. It will show the relation between two variables, and in this case we have only one variable in the data set.
Answer: box-and-whisker plot.

If the point (x, y) is rotated 270 degrees counterclockwise around the origin
Then its image is (y, -x)
We change the sign of the x-coordinate and switch the two coordinates
Since point D = (2, 2), then
Its image is D' = (2, -2)
Since point E = (9, 2), then
Its image E' = (2, -9)
Since point F = (3, 4), then
Its image F' = (4, -3)
